Starbucks Spends More on Healthcare than Coffee
Today, I heard Rush Limbaugh make the claim that Starbucks spends more on healthcare than they do on coffee. I just had to see if its true. Guess what? It Is!
Here’s the source; none other than Starbucks’ Chairman, Howard Schultz.
Q: What’s the biggest challenge you face in terms of meeting your objectives for growth?
A: Without a doubt, it’s health-care costs. We just had to raise our prices for the first time in four years. That is primarily because of the rising costs of health insurance and also dairy prices. Over the next two years, we will spend more for employee health-care costs than we will for coffee.
